I think you have the wrong scene... [In reply to] Can't Post

After the "cliche" comments by Thorin, and after the hug, there is a further moment which would be far better described by RA's words: “The last day on set was actually a pickup we were doing to complete the end of the first film, so all of the dwarfs were gathered, and we were looking — I don’t know if I can say actually, because it might spoil the ending of the first film, but we were all together, and with such hope". That is, the moment when they look to the East and see the Mountain, and the birds returning to it, and Bilbo expresses the hope that the worst may be behind them. This fits better both because "hope" well-describes what is going on there (and does not, in the "I have never been so wrong" scene), and because it does close out the movie for the Company - it is the last moment of them shown in the film. I think that was the pickup, not the "I have never been so wrong" moment.
